SECURA No-Sting Barrier Film is a liquid film forming skin protectant that minimises stinging. On application to intact or damaged skin, it forms a protective interface that helps protect intact and damaged skin for up to 96 hours from body fluids. its alchol free and is available as a spray, wipes and foam applicators

Product Description:
Secura Barrier Film is a skin protectant designed to create a breathable, waterproof layer over the skin, safeguarding it from irritants, moisture, and adhesives. It is often used in wound care, ostomy care, and for protecting skin from adhesives or incontinence-related skin damage. This product is alcohol-free, which ensures it is gentle on even the most sensitive skin.

Usage:
Ideal for use in protecting skin from adhesive trauma, incontinence-associated dermatitis, and friction-related injuries. It creates a protective film that allows the skin to breathe while preventing moisture and external contaminants from irritating the skin.

Directions for Use:
• Clean and dry the affected skin area.
• Apply a thin layer of Secura Barrier Film over the desired area.
• Allow it to dry completely before applying any other dressing or adhesive.
• Reapply as necessary to maintain skin protection.
Precautions:
• For external use only.
• Avoid contact with eyes.
• Discontinue use if irritation occurs.
